31namespace boost { namespace mpl {
32
33namespace aux {
34
35template< bool done = true >
36struct for_each_impl
37{
38 template<
39 typename Iterator
40 , typename LastIterator
41 , typename TransformFunc
42 , typename F
43 >
44 BOOST_MPL_CFG_GPU_ENABLED
45 static void execute(
46 Iterator*
47 , LastIterator*
48 , TransformFunc*
49 , F
50 )
51 {
52 }
53};
54
55template<>
56struct for_each_impl<false>
57{
58 template<
59 typename Iterator
60 , typename LastIterator
61 , typename TransformFunc
62 , typename F
63 >
64 BOOST_MPL_CFG_GPU_ENABLED
65 static void execute(
66 Iterator*
67 , LastIterator*
68 , TransformFunc*
69 , F f
70 )
71 {
72 typedef typename deref<Iterator>::type item;
73 typedef typename apply1<TransformFunc,item>::type arg;
74
75 // dwa 2002/9/10 -- make sure not to invoke undefined behavior
76 // when we pass arg.
77 value_initialized<arg> x;
78 aux::unwrap(f, 0)(boost::get(x));
79
80 typedef typename mpl::next<Iterator>::type iter;
81 for_each_impl<boost::is_same<iter,LastIterator>::value>
82 ::execute( static_cast<iter*>(0), static_cast<LastIterator*>(0), static_cast<TransformFunc*>(0), f);
83 }
84};
85
86} // namespace aux
87
88// agurt, 17/mar/02: pointer default parameters are necessary to workaround
89// MSVC 6.5 function template signature's mangling bug
90template<
91 typename Sequence
92 , typename TransformOp
93 , typename F
94 >
95BOOST_MPL_CFG_GPU_ENABLED
96inline
97void for_each(F f, Sequence* = 0, TransformOp* = 0)
98{
99 BOOST_MPL_ASSERT(( is_sequence<Sequence> ));
100
101 typedef typename begin<Sequence>::type first;
102 typedef typename end<Sequence>::type last;
103
104 aux::for_each_impl< boost::is_same<first,last>::value >
105 ::execute(static_cast<first*>(0), static_cast<last*>(0), static_cast<TransformOp*>(0), f);
106}
107
108template<
109 typename Sequence
110 , typename F
111 >
112BOOST_MPL_CFG_GPU_ENABLED
113inline
114void for_each(F f, Sequence* = 0)
115{
116 // jfalcou: fully qualifying this call so it doesnt clash with phoenix::for_each
117 // ons ome compilers -- done on 02/28/2011
118 boost::mpl::for_each<Sequence, identity<> >(f);
119}
120
121}}
